star fleet


FAB Facts: Star Fleet/X Bomber; often confused for an Anderson show!

Star Fleet (or X Bomber in its country of origin) is a Japanese sci-fi puppet show that aired in the 1980s, sometimes mistakenly...


From Space Patrol to Team America: 5 productions inspired by Supermarionation

Over the course of his long television and film career, Gerry Anderson’s Supermarionation television series inspired other creators to attempt similar puppet projects....

Prepare for life on Moonbase Alpha

UFO: The Complete Comic Collection